Method of Maintaining BambooThe maintenance methods of bamboo included the following aspects. First of all, the bamboo had a strong demand for light. It liked a bright environment, but it was not resistant to direct sunlight. Secondly, the bamboo liked a warm environment. The suitable growth temperature was around 18 ° C to 28 ° C to avoid large temperature changes. In addition, the bamboo had a moderate requirement for moisture. It could not be too dry or moist. It could be maintained in a moderate moist state. In addition, the bamboo required soft and fertile soil, so applying an appropriate amount of liquid fertilizer every once in a while could promote its growth. In terms of trimming, it was necessary to remove the withered leaves in time to maintain the health of the entire plant. At the same time, it was necessary to trim the leaves to maintain the orderly growth of the branches and leaves. In general, the maintenance methods of the bamboo included suitable light, temperature, moisture and nutrition, as well as timely trimming.

The method of maintaining crabapple flowersThe maintenance methods of crabapple flowers included the following points: First, crabapple flowers liked sufficient sunlight. It was best to plant them outdoors and place them in a position that could receive full sunlight. Secondly, crabapple flowers required loose, fertile, and well-drained soil. They could be planted in loose and fertile rotting soil or garden soil. In terms of watering, watering should be done every two days in spring, increasing the frequency of watering in summer and dry season, and reducing the frequency of watering in winter. In terms of fertilizer application, sufficient base fertilizer should be added before planting, and decomposed organic fertilizer or NPK compound fertilizer should be applied every two weeks during the growth period. In addition, the crabapple flowers also needed to be trimmed reasonably, cutting off the remaining flowers and branches in time.

Method for maintaining crabapple potted plantsThe maintenance method of the potted crabapple plant included the following points: First, the crabapple should be placed in a place with sufficient light and air circulation. The lack of sunlight would affect the brightness of the flower color. Secondly, the soil in the basin should be kept moist, but not accumulated. Watering should be done more during the spring and summer growth period. Watering should be done twice in the morning and evening during the high temperature in summer. Third, in terms of fertilizer application, apply a thicker organic fertilizer once in late autumn or winter, and apply a thin quick-acting fertilizer twice in spring to the rainy season. The time and amount of fertilizer should be properly controlled to avoid causing the situation of lush branches and leaves but few flowers. In addition, it also needed to be trimmed. After flowering, the long branches could be cut short to promote side branches and increase the formation of flower buds. During the dormancy period, it could also be trimmed to cut off the branches that affected the appearance. In addition, it could be combined with turning the pot, tidying up the roots, trimming the branches, and placing decomposed cake fertilizer or manure at the bottom of the pot as the base fertilizer. In terms of pest control, the crabapple was susceptible to red star disease, leaf spot disease, coal stain disease, and other diseases. It could be sprayed with a 0.5 degree Baume sulfur mixture for control.

Maintaining the Judgment Method of Function DependenceTo determine the functional dependence, one could do the following:
1. ** Judging by the meaning **:
- In the relationship model, the functional dependence was determined by the actual connection between attributes. For example, in the student course selection relationship, there was a relationship between the student number and the student's name, because semantically speaking, a student number corresponded to a student's name. This was a functional dependence.
- If the relationship between attributes is one-to-one (1:1), then X→Y and Y→X if X and Y are the attribute sub-sets; if it is a many-to-one (M:1, M>1) relationship, then X→Y; if it is a many-to-many (M:N, M, N>1) relationship, then there is no functional dependence between X and Y.
2. ** Judged by definition **:
- Let R(U) be the relation pattern on the attribute set U, and X and Y be the sub-sets of U. For any possible relation r of R(U), if there are no two tuples in r that have equal attribute values on X and different attribute values on Y, then the function X determines Y or the function Y depends on X, which is recorded as X - > Y.
- It should be noted that functional dependence refers to the constraints that all relations of the relationship model R must satisfy, not the constraints that one or some relations satisfy.
3. ** Judging ordinary and non-ordinary functional dependence **:
- If X - > Y, but Y does not belong to X, then X - > Y is a non-trivial functional dependence; if X - > Y and Y belongs to X, then X - > Y is a trivial functional dependence.
4. ** Complete and partial functional dependence judgment **:
- In R(U), if X - > Y, and for any proper set X'of X, X' does not have a functional dependence on Y, then Y is said to be completely functional dependent on X; if X - > Y, but Y is not completely functional dependent on X, then Y is said to be partially functional dependent on X.
5. ** Transfer Function Dependence Judgement **:
- In R(U), if X - > Y (Y does not belong to X), Y does not depend on X, Y - > Z (Z does not belong to Y), then Z is said to be dependent on X transfer function, which is recorded as X -transfer>Z.
6. ** Redundancy-Judgement When Finding the Set of the Smallest Function Dependences **:
- ** Singulation of the Right Part **: Use the principle of decomposition to make the right part of any functional dependence in the functional dependence set contain only one attribute.
- ** Remove redundant functional dependence **: Starting from the first functional dependence X→Y, remove it from the functional dependence set F. Then, find the closure of X in the remaining functional dependence X to see if X contains Y. If so, remove X→Y; otherwise, do it one by one until no redundant functional dependence is found.
- ** Remove the redundant attributes in the left part of each dependence **: Check the non-single-attribute dependence in the left part of the functional dependence after removing the redundant dependence one by one. For example, if Y →A was considered redundant, would it be equivalent to replacing Y →A with X→A? If A belongs to (X), then Y is an extra attribute and can be removed.
